2023 - 2024 Thessaloniki, Greece
Research Scientist
Pfizer CDI — Voice-Based Diagnostics (VBD-2)
- Designed and deployed an end-to-end, on-device AI pipeline for continuous, passive respiratory screening with real-time cough detection and disease analysis.
- Processed 10-second tracheal and chest-wall auscultation recordings from the built-in microphone, with percussive noise removal and frequency-spectrum correction to mitigate domain shift across auscultation sites and microphone devices, for asthma and COPD detection.
- Developed a ResNet-34 classifier with a probabilistic voting mechanism for robust, explainable disease identification, plus deep generative models for cough and lung-sound synthesis to address training-data scarcity.

2025 - present Rio, Greece
Research Scientist
University General Hospital of Patras — Dept. of Internal Medicine
- Supervised dataset curation, annotation workflows, and quality control for respiratory infection data (audio and imaging).
- Multimodal deep-learning research combining paired lung sound recordings, chest X-rays, and inflammatory biomarkers to distinguish bacterial vs. viral pneumonia and identify clinically meaningful audio biomarkers.
- Development of mobile and web-based clinical data acquisition tools for in-hospital deployment.
